Main Landmarks:
– The Elbphilharmonie: Hamburg’s stunning concert hall and modern architectural marvel, often called the “Elphi.” It’s worth admiring from the outside, and if you have extra time, you might consider visiting its public viewing platform (though this might require separate tickets or time).

  • Speicherstadt: The historic warehouse district, with its charming canals and red-brick warehouses. It’s a photographer’s dream and key to understanding Hamburg’s maritime commerce.
